How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Monon?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Monon Studio Apartments | $1,274 | $599 | $1,859 |
Monon 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,461 | $715 | $3,187 |
Monon 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,507 | $386 | $2,745 |
Monon 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,783 | $498 | $2,845 |
Monon 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,474 | $699 | $3,600 |

What Are Walk Score®, Transit Score®, and Bike Score® Ratings?
- Walk Score® measures the walkability of any address.
- Transit Score® measures access to public transit.
- Bike Score® measures the bikeability of any address.
